19 UPGRADING YOUR GAUGE

Gauge firmware can be upgraded to the latest version by the user via
®
ElcoMaster , as it becomes available. ElcoMaster will inform the user
of any updates when the gauge is connected to the PC with an internet
connection.
20 SPARES & ACCESSORIES
20.1 PROBES
Two probe options are available; C1 and C2,
which can measure coatings up to 2.50mm
(98mils) and 10mm (390mils) thick
respectively.
As the Elcometer 500 uses ultrasonic
technology to non-destructively measure the
coating thickness on concrete and other
similar substrates, the gauge/probe's overall
measurement range is determined by the
coating's formulation.
Whilst the Elcometer 500 can measure up to 10mm (390mils) of a
typical epoxy coating, more sound absorbent coatings such as rubber,
will reduce the measurement range of the gauge.
Similarly, due to the nature of the measurement technology, coatings
with high levels of 'aggregate' may also affect the performance of the
gauge.
Elcometer 500 probes will be identified automatically by the gauge
when connected and details can be viewed at any time via
Menu/About/Probe Information.
The Elcometer 500 is supplied as a gauge only, without probe - probes
must be ordered separately.
Probes are supplied with a probe tip (fitted), two measurement foils for
verifying the gauge and probe performance, see Section 6 on page
en-9, and a test certificate.
